What is a Plaid Illusion Quilt?

A Plaid Illusion Quilt is a clever design that uses strategic fabric placement and simple techniques to mimic the look of traditional plaid. It’s a fantastic project for quilters of all levels, especially beginners who want to explore the magic of color and pattern. By playing with light and dark fabrics, you can create a stunning woven effect that’s sure to impress.

Choosing Your Fabrics: Weaving a Colorful Story

Selecting your fabrics is where the real fun begins! Here are a few ideas to spark your imagination:

  • The Traditional Twist: Opt for classic plaid colors like reds, greens, blues, and browns. Mix and match different shades and textures for added depth.
  • The Modern Vibe: Go for a more contemporary look with grays, blacks, whites, and pops of unexpected color.
  • The Scrappy Delight: Embrace the beauty of imperfection by using a wide variety of fabrics in different colors and patterns.

Creating Your Plaid Illusion Quilt: A General Overview

While I can’t provide a full pattern here, here’s a general overview of the steps involved:

  1. Find Your Pattern: Search online for “Plaid Illusion Quilt pattern” or “quilt patterns free” to find a design that you love.
  2. Gather Your Supplies: Collect your fabrics, rotary cutter, ruler, cutting mat, sewing machine, and other quilting essentials. You might even find some helpful tools at your local Stores to Buy Fabrics.
  3. Cut Your Fabric: Carefully cut your fabric pieces according to the pattern instructions.
  4. Piece the Blocks: Sew the fabric pieces together to create the individual blocks that form the plaid illusion.
  5. Assemble the Quilt Top: Arrange the blocks according to the pattern layout and sew them together.
  6. Quilt and Bind: Layer the quilt top with batting and backing fabric, then quilt and bind as desired.

The Secret to the Illusion

The key to creating a convincing plaid illusion is to use contrasting fabrics and to pay attention to the placement of light and dark values. By strategically arranging your fabrics, you can create a sense of depth and dimension that mimics the woven texture of plaid.
